Kinetic Energy

Kinetic Energy : The energy of a body due to its motion is called kinetic energy. In other words. The ability of a body to do work by virtue of its motion is called its kinetic energy.

Expression for Kinetic Energy : The kinetic energy of a body is measured in terms of the amount of work done by an opposing force that brings the body to rest from its present state of motion.

Suppose a body of mass m is moving with a velocity v and is brought to rest by an opposing force F.
